Transaction 73b49c758a8884bce0d2af2b56eb45d39c026f7489ff110786d145d6cb992f76
1 Input
2 Outputs
- 73b49c758a8884bce0d2af2b56eb45d39c026f7489ff110786d145d6cb992f76:0
- 73b49c758a8884bce0d2af2b56eb45d39c026f7489ff110786d145d6cb992f76:1
value 25244317
address 3PHFPYhQiELCAZVtCsca3zY1DcppyUh37q
value 37716983
address 37WffjgWwx1sTVuBstzDoL9BJbXCStt9yN